Another cooking question - baking bacon?
flobee76 replied to Hoggirl's topic in General Education Discussion Board
we bake bacon here as well! We like ours extra crispy. Uncured Applewood Smoked Bacon... so yum! Thick slices: 375F for about 30 min. You have to watch it tho... it can burn quick. Try brushing it with maple syrup halfway thru cooking. OMG! :D -

How To Save Money On Food?
flobee76 replied to WIS0320's topic in General Education Discussion Board
We spend about $600/month for our family of 5. We only eat local organic produce, local grass-fed meat and poultry, organic dairy, raw milk, organic grains. Here is what we do to save $$: 1.) grow as many herbs and vegetables that we can 2.) Buy in bulk or from co-op. We buy a lot from Azure Standard. 3.) I shop once a week for milk, butter, produce, etc. from the farmers market or Trader Joe's. 4.) I bake our own snacks including crackers, cookies, and other treats. 5.) we do not buy pre-packaged meals. 6.) we purchase 1/4 cow at a time for our beef. 7.) we have chickens for eggs. We have lots of friends who own chickens for eggs, so we can buy off of them if we don't have enough. 8.) Batch cooking and freezing! 9.) Homemade broth, homemade yogurt 10.) MEAL PLANNING!!!! This saves me time and $$ I do not clip coupons. I don't have time for that. -
